Correct me if I'm wrong but the talk button doesn't put the X in discovery mode. You have to turn blue tooth from your phone first. Then turned the cars ignition to position #1 then the discovery process is automatic. The pairing process get completed when it asks for your password. That's the way it worked for me.
I have to tell you though the pairing process was not a snap. It took several tries for this process to complete. It turned out that i was trying to hard to complete a simple process. Aside from a mechanical issue it should be painless In my case the contacts became an issue because The BMW bluetooth didn't recognize my address book. It only wanted favorites from my phone. There couldn't be any funny characters either or the load process would take longer. Wish you well with the process.
